Flood 2,567 Posted December 21, 2019 Share Posted December 21, 2019 (edited) 5 hours ago, Clarky1000 said: Nameplates arrived this morning from Severn Mill Can anyone tell me where the builders plates go on a 50? I can't find any photographs that show any on a loco. EE normally put them under the can windows, but they aren't there on a 50. To the left of the right hand sandbox on this photo, mirror image on the other side: Good luck with finding one on a refurb. I think they all had them removed as they were refurbished. Edit: The plain blue refurbs seem to have kept them for a bit, here's the other side of 50001: Can't find a single one on a large logo loco. brian daniels 7,446 Posted December 23, 2019 Share Posted December 23, 2019 Done a bit of work on the NSE 50 from Heljan. Unfortunately the white line on top of the yellow end is in the wrong place so I painted it on top of the ledge where it should be. Also repainted the yellow as I could not get a good match to paint out the old white line. Also a forgot to put the screws in to attach the ploughs but luckily I had some in a 25 model.Ploughs are a bit close to the track so be careful! Need to order some Railtec numbers for 50018 but that will have to wait a few days. 5 Link to post Share on other sites
